2021 Withers Stakes Handicapping
One of the most historic races on the US thoroughbred calendar, the first Withers was run in 1874, one year prior to the first Kentucky Derby.
Open to horses age three, and as part of the qualifying series for the Derby, the Withers awards points to the top four finishers on a 10-4-2-1 scale. For 2021, the Withers has drawn a good betting field of nine starters, and they’ll race 1 1/8 miles on the Aqueduct dirt track.

2021 Withers Stakes Free Pick & Handicapping: Risk Taking Race Odds: 5-2
The lukewarm morning line favourite, Risk Taking closed out 2020 by scoring his maiden win at Aqueduct in his third career start.
To get that win he raced well off a very slow pace but was still able to have enough kick in the stretch to close six lengths on the leader to then win by 2 1/4. He had shown little in his first two lifetime starts, finishing seventh and then sixth, with the second of those on the turf.
Trainer Chad Brown and jockey Eric Cancel both try for their first Withers win.
2021 Withers Stakes Free Pick & Handicapping: Capo Kane Race Odds: 3-1
California-bred Capo Kane has made all three of his lifetime starts on the East coast, and last time out he caught a muddy Aqueduct track that he loved when taking the Jerome Stakes by more than six lengths.
He started his career with two races at Parx Racing in Philadelphia, and in the second of those he scored a very good 94 Equibase speed figure for a 4 1/2 length maiden win, going just over a mile on the Parx dirt.
He’s trained by Harold Wyner. Jockey Dylan Davis won the Withers in 2020.
2021 Withers Stakes Free Pick & Handicapping: Donegal Bay Race Odds: 7-2
Set to make just his third lifetime start, Donegal Bay ships up from Florida, where he was a last-out maiden winner taking the field wire-to-wire to score by more than four lengths racing one mile on the Gulfstream park dirt.
He had made his career debut back in August at Saratoga, finishing sixth. He was then away from the races for four months before coming back to get the win at Gulfstream.
Trainer Todd Pletcher has three previous Withers wins to his name. Jockey Kendrick Camouche is tapped to ride.
2021 Withers Stakes Free Pick & Handicapping: Eagle Orb Race Odds: 10-1
The most experienced colt in the field, Eagle Orb has made six previous starts with five in-the-money finishes, two for those for wins.
He ran second – though well back of Capo Kane – in the Jerome Stakes, but prior to that he picked up his first lifetime stakes win when rallying from back in the pack to get up and win the Notebook Stakes at Aqueduct by open lengths.
He’s a Rudy Rodriguez trainee, Jorge Vargas Jr. will be in the irons.
Here’s My 2021 Withers Stakes Free Pick.
While a few in here are coming in off wins, none has really put in an eye-popping performance that really stands out. I like the fact Risk Taking has a win at the track and distance, but that race came back in a very slow time.
For me, Donegal Bay will be the win pick. He should have no problem getting to the front in this field, and from there it’s just a question of the getting the distance. The horse he beat last time out at Gulfstream has since come back to win his next start, and that’s always a key handicapping angle.
